ISIS continues its efforts to enforce Muslim Sharia law in Syria and Iraq, and in time, throughout the entire world.

ISIS terrorists have apprehended a number of people for wearing pants on the streets in Syria’s eastern province of Deir Ezzor, SOHR reports. The terrorists then informed the families of the detainees that they must bring “loose clothes” for those arrested before they are released.

The Islamic State (IS or ISIS) terror organization is notorious for its persecution of non-Sunnis in the Middle East, viciously converting or executing anyone that does not adhere to their version of militant Islam.

The Syrian Observatory for Human Rights (SOHR) reports that they also act forcefully towards the population under their rule, meting out harsh punishments to anyone who does not adhere to ISIS’ interpretation of the Koran.

SOHR further reports that ISIS terrorists have roamed the streets and, citing their stringent Muslim standards, cut clothing they deemed immodest directly off of the offenders.

ISIS Aspires to Revert to the 7th Century

 

ISIS apparently prefers that its subjects wear the Sharwal, or pantaloons, which were in vogue in the 7th century during the advent of Islam.

ISIS aspires to return to the seventh century, when Islam was established. Its attitude towards Christianity, women and all aspects of life is based on this world view. ISIS has declared its rule as a caliphate and has become more encompassing in its territorial description, testifying to ISIS’ aspiration to rule the Islamic world and, in time, the entire world.

The terrorists have also whipped three men for “smoking cigarettes” and two others for “letting their wives go outside without wearing a Hijab” in Syria’s northeastern province of al-Hasakah, SOHR adds.

ISIS terrorists have stoned women for various offenses, have beheaded men for witchcraft, have raped and tortured members of other religions and have crucified men as punishment.
